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| mule deer | Pacific Spiny-rat |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(Animals) | Animalia (Animals) |
| Phylum same | Chordata (Chordates) | Chordata (Chordates) |
| Class same | Mammalia (Mammals) | Mammalia (Mammals) |
| Order | Artiodactyla (Even-toed Ungulates) | Rodentia (Rodents) |
| Family | Cervidae (Deer) | Echimyidae |
| Genus | Odocoileus | Proechimys |
| Species | Odocoileus hemionus | Proechimys decumanus |
Evolutionary Relationship
mule deer and Pacific Spiny-rat share a common ancestor at the Class level: Mammalia. (Mammals)
